Aerobic static litter composting, by using sawdust as main litter materials and adding with pig manure and pig slurry every day, under different ventilation rates of 0,0.01 m3/min and 0.02m3/min was studied in pilot scale for obtaining the best ventilation rate. The indexes such as temperature, C/N, germination index and microbial population were analyzed to examine effect of different ventilation on litter composting. Results show that: litter composting under ventilation rates of 0,0.01 m3/min and 0.02m3/min can all realize high-temperature aerobic composting, and coliform bacteria accords with hygienic standard. Ventilation can make high-temperature period prolonged, beneficial for innoxious disposal of litter composting, and ventilation rates of 0.02m3/min proved better.
